| package net.danlew.sample; | |
| import rx.Observable; | |
| /** | |
| * Simulates three different sources - one from memory, one from disk, | |
| * and one from network. In reality, they're all in-memory, but let's | |
| * play pretend. | |
| * | |
| * Observable.create() is used so that we always return the latest data | |
| * to the subscriber; if you use just() it will only return the data from | |
| * a certain point in time. | |
| */ | |
| public class BaseDAO<T> { | |
| // Memory cache of data | |
| private T memory = null; | |
| // What's currently "written" on disk | |
| private T disk = null; | |
| private BehaviorSubject<T> updateStream; | |
| public Observable<T> get() | |
| { | |
| Observable<Data> source = Observable.concat( | |
| memory(), | |
| disk(), | |
| network()) | |
| .first(); | |
| } | |
| public Observable<T> fresh(){ | |
| network(); | |
| } | |
| // In order to simulate memory being cleared, but data still on disk | |
| public void clearMemory() { | |
| System.out.println("Wiping memory..."); | |
| memory = null; | |
| //disk = null; not sure why you would ever want to delete instead of replace | |
| } | |
| private Observable<T> memory() { | |
| return Observable.create(subscriber -> { | |
| subscriber.onNext(memory); | |
| subscriber.onCompleted(); | |
| }); | |
| } | |
| private Observable<T> disk() { | |
| Observable<Data> observable = Observable.create(subscriber -> { | |
| subscriber.onNext(disk); | |
| subscriber.onCompleted(); | |
| }); | |
| // Cache disk responses in memory | |
| return observable.doOnNext(t -> memory = t) | |
| } | |
| private Observable<T> network() { | |
| return Observable.create(subscriber -> { | |
| requestNumber++; | |
| subscriber.onNext(new NetworkRequest()); | |
| subscriber.onCompleted(); | |
| }).doOnNext(data -> { | |
| disk = data; | |
| memory = data; | |
| updateStream.onNext(date) | |
| }); | |
| } | |
| public Observable<T> update(){ | |
| return updateStream.asObservable(); | |
| } | |
| } |
